I was running an authorised processing centre running huge deep tank automated machines with authomatic replenishers. Such automated processes kept chemical strengths and processing temperature constant. We only used filtered water. Even with such machines we needed to constantly process exposed film strips weekly to ensure constant and even result. The downside of such operation is that the operation was catered to the mass users and we could not bend our operation to suit individuals. So you guys are much more flexible, so enjoy your hobby.

Have been looking at my cross developed C-41 after I woke up and clear my head. Though under no base, I still think that the positive and negative mixture in my photos is because of the difference in exposure (certain part are underexposed). During developing, most of the higher exposed or brighter colored part of the photos have turn positive while some of it like dark hair shade are still in negative, as a result, the photo became a mixture of positive and negative look. It gaves me a idea if kgston film will turn out much better if exposure is 1 - 1/2 stop lower. :D

The is call "Sabattier effect". It produces both negative and positive image on the same film.
 

complete 4 more sheets of my 4x5, chemical near exhausted, will need to replace for fresh developer, as contrast become higher.

Total film processed with 1 litter of developer is about 4 rolls 120, 9 rolls 135-36, 25 sheets of 4x5.

Chemical in full bottle for more then 4 month.
